Hi - I have a form submission tool that has worked for years - creates a MySQL entry and uploads a file. It is working fine in other browsers, but not FF 60.0.1. It uses flash and js. The files upload fine but the form data is not sent from FF. Any Ideas?

This is a localhost set up.

Note that Firefox disables Flash by default for protocols other than HTTP and HTTPS. This is controlled by this pref that you can find on the about:config page.

  • plugins.http_https_only = true

Note thatGoogle has added the .dev domain to the HSTS preload list and thus a secure connection is automatically enforced. The ".dev" domain landed on the HSTS preload list in Firefox 59.0b7 and this means that Firefox will automatically try a secure connection to these TLDs.
